Output 663077add56e5bbf3a49ea39faa1151055fb30a26d7c93ecf63c4a489d90fce9:2

value
4128264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b249074d601e018274f675d6f9cdbb547c7647dd OP_EQUAL
address
3HwhgoNoBDaGcor9DWii4rivuGcpqBw3rL
transaction
663077add56e5bbf3a49ea39faa1151055fb30a26d7c93ecf63c4a489d90fce9
confirmations
353798
spent
true